site stats

C lightweight threads

WebJul 2, 2024 · GitHub - ossrs/state-threads: Lightweight thread library for C/C++ coroutine (similar to goroutine), for high performance network servers. ossrs / state-threads 4 branches 6 tags Go to file chen-guanghua and winlinvip Support st_destroy to free resources for asan. 843e74b on Nov 21, 2024 103 commits .github/ workflows WebThreadStart is a delegate that represents a method that needs to be executed when the thread begins execution. The thread begins execution when Start () method is called. We can create a thread without using ThreadStart delegate as shown in below syntax: Thread thread_name = new Thread( method_to_be_executed); thread_name.Start();

Suggestions for lightweight, thread-safe scheduler - Stack …

WebFiber (computer science) In computer science, a fiber is a particularly lightweight thread of execution . Like threads, fibers share address space. However, fibers use cooperative … russell and bromley school shoes for girls https://cathleennaughtonassoc.com

PicoLibC is a Lightweight C library for Embedded Systems

WebJul 9, 2024 · Protothreads are extremely lightweight stackless threads designed for severely memory constrained systems, such as small embedded systems or wireless … WebD) is unique to each thread. D) is unique to each thread. LWP is ____. A) short for lightweight processor. B) placed between system and kernel threads. C) placed … WebProtothreads. Protothreads are extremely lightweight stackless threads designed for severely memory constrained systems, such as small embedded systems or wireless … russell and bromley rowan gold cross body bag

A concurrent user-level thread library implemented in C

Category:pthreads(7) - Linux manual page - Michael Kerrisk

Tags:C lightweight threads

C lightweight threads

How can I create multiple running threads? - arduino uno

http://gambitscheme.org/ WebSep 1, 2024 · WaitHandle class and lightweight synchronization types. Multiple .NET synchronization primitives derive from the System.Threading.WaitHandle class, which …

C lightweight threads

Did you know?

WebFeb 28, 2024 · Boost is lightweight in that there is almost no overhead to using it, since all the threading functionality is loose static wrapping for the underlying threading library ( … WebA thread is a single sequential flow of execution of tasks of a process so it is also known as thread of execution or thread of control. There is a way of thread execution inside the process of any operating system. Apart from this, there can be more than one thread inside a process. Each thread of the same process makes use of a separate ...

WebLightweight processes (LWPs) bridge the user level and the kernel level. Each process contains one or more LWP, each of which runs one or more user threads. (See Figure 1-1.) The creation of a thread usually involves just the creation of some user context, but not the creation of an LWP. Figure 1-1 User-level Threads and Lightweight Processes WebAurifil Thread Set THE PERFECT BOX OF COLORS By Pat Sloan 50wt Cotton 12 Large (1422 yard) Spools. 4.9 4.9 out of 5 stars (173) $156.90 $ 156. 90 ($0.04/Foot) FREE …

WebMillions of lightweight threads on a server. Messaging with higher-order channels. Erlang-like concurrency primitives with Scheme syntax. About Gambit. First released in 1988, Gambit is the third-oldest Scheme implementation still in use. Gambit's compiler and runtime have continually served as a platform for university research on compiler ... WebNov 11, 2024 · Introduction. In this tutorial, we’ll explore the basic concepts of concurrency and how different programming languages address them, particularly Java and Kotlin. We’ll focus primarily on the light-weight …

WebMar 14, 2024 · Threads need to restore a lot of registers, some of which include AVX ( Advanced vector extension), SSE (Streaming SIMD Ext.), Floating Point registers, Program Counter (PC), Stack Pointer (SP)...

WebSep 20, 2024 · The JDK 19 features include: Structured concurrency, in an incubator phase, is intended to simplify multithreaded programming through a structured concurrency API. This concurrency treats multiple ... sche bank onlineWebboost/detail/lightweight_thread.hpp #ifndef BOOST_DETAIL_LIGHTWEIGHT_THREAD_HPP_INCLUDED #define … sc heavy road taxWebThreads. Threads are sometimes called lightweight processes. Both processes and threads provide an execution environment, but creating a new thread requires fewer resources than creating a new process. Threads exist within a process — every process has at least one. Threads share the process's resources, including memory and open files. sche bank online bankingWebJul 9, 2015 · Within a program, a thread is a separate execution path. It is a lightweight process that the operating system can schedule and run concurrently with other threads. … russell and bromley pointsWebFinal answer. 81. ∙ C E Four lightweight, plastic spheres, labeled A, B, C, and D, are suspended from threads in various combinations, as illustrated in Figure 37. It is given that the net charge on sphere D is +Q, and that the other spheres have net charges of +Q,−Q, or 0 . From the results of the four experiments shown in Figure 37, and ... schebere corpWebNov 26, 2024 · It is termed as a ‘lightweight process’, since it is similar to a real process but executes within the context of a process and shares the same resources allotted to the process by the kernel. Usually, a … russell and bromley platform shoesWebApr 4, 2024 · uThreads is a concurrent library based on cooperative scheduling of user-level threads (fibers) implemented in C++. User-level threads are lightweight threads that execute on top of kernel threads to provide concurrency as well as parallelism. Kernel threads are necessary to utilize processors, but they come with the following drawbacks: russell and bromley scam site